Desjardins is a Canadian financial services cooperative headquartered in Levis, Quebec, and founded in 1900. The organization provides a comprehensive range of services including retail and commercial banking, insurance, wealth management, and investment brokerage. As the largest federation of credit unions in North America, it operates primarily in Quebec and Ontario while maintaining a presence in the United States through its Florida-based banking division.

The Attack Simulation Offensive Security Department is looking for a senior advisor to join the full-scope Cross-Sector Intrusion Testing Team. This team simulates high-impact attack scenarios for the organization. The team works without a fixed scope so it can better identify the most efficient ways to run through defined scenarios, with mandates running from one to three months. In this role, you will collaborate closely with teams focused on cyber defence, internal threats, development, architecture and continuous delivery. You’ll assess cybersecurity risks from different angles and help to build the organization’s defensive capacity. As a Senior Offensive Security Advisor, you help identify, analyze and mitigate threats to Desjardins Group’s external systems, networks and apps. You plan for new threats based on the continuous development of offensive techniques and threat actors. You will serve as an expert leader in carrying out high-impact strategic offensive mandates and will play an influential role with everyone involved to help implement the proposed recommendations. You make recommendations on the development and execution of projects and initiatives with a high degree of operational and conceptual complexity. There will be a number of initiatives to align and coordinate, and interpersonal savvy is therefore essential. More specifically, you will be required to:

  • Leverage advanced penetration techniques, expert knowledge in network security, web applications, source code analysis, corporate controls and identity management.
  • Identify and exploit system vulnerabilities or weaknesses in a rigorous and ethical manner, demonstrating creativity and innovation.
  • Act as an offensive security expert to support, advise and catalyze change to strengthen Desjardins Group’s protection against cyberattacks.
  • Design, develop, implement and document effective, adapted and precise methodologies and tools, while mitigating the risks associated with their execution.
  • Demonstrate autonomy and initiative in updating the technical skills and knowledge related to offensive security expertise, in line with emerging needs, to actively guide and influence change.
  • Strategically monitor threats in your area of expertise to help proactively identify emerging security issues.
  • Communicate offensive security activity results clearly and accurately, explaining the information in plain language so that all key players understand the risks and take the necessary actions.
  • Contribute to the support, development and mentorship of colleagues and key players, both technically and in raising awareness and understanding of threats that the organization seeks to prevent
